TL;DR
Seattle's Finance, Native Communities, and Tribal Governments Committee approved two budget ordinances that adjust spending across city departments for 2025-2030 and 2026-2031. Both ordinances redistribute appropriations among various departments and funds and now move forward to the full City Council for final passage.
